2017-03-23 17 views
1

语义注释是将附加信息附加到给定文本或任何其他内容中的各种概念(例如人物,事物,地点,组织等)的过程。如何在python中实现语义标注?

例如,在语义上注释“亚里士多德,政治的作者,建立了莱西姆”这个句子中的选定概念意味着将亚里士多德认定为人和政治作为政治哲学的书面作品,并进一步对其进行索引,分类和相互链接在语义图数据库中识别的概念。

语义注释的最初步骤是文本识别和分析可以完成的文本,但是进一步的步骤,即概念提取和文本的关系提取我坚持用于索引和存储在语义图数据库。

+1

你的思想意义,告诉我们你的代码中有这么远。 – stovfl

+0

这是一个非常复杂的问题,它太宽泛了。也许只需要问一个部分,比如语义标签预测,然后就可以开始创建本体结构。 –

回答

1

你在这里找的基本上是什么知识领域称为自然语言处理研究。人类的语义非常困难,因为我们的结构不是那么结构化的。自然语言工具包(NLTK)是研究和实现NLP的一个伟大Python库。祝你好运:)